Jürgen Flimm, acclaimed stage director and former intendant of the Staatsoper Unter den Linden, brings an intensely personal project to the Pierre Boulez Saal.

“When the horrors of the First World War came to an end and the noise of battle faded 100 years ago, officer cadet Karl Varges, aged 18, was dead. He had marched off into those battles not long before – at first, as if he were going on a vacation camp, on a cheerful journey. But in the moving letters he wrote home, that picture increasingly turned into a horrible nightmare. My grandfather, the historian Prof. Willi Varges, collected my uncle Karl’s letters. I would like to read excerpts from them for you.”   — Jürgen Flimm
